In case of major damage to column C1P while the DEEP DRILLER is on location, you should pump from port-forward lower-hull tanks using __________.
Official USCG Answer & Rule Citation
Correct Answer: Option D — both port-side ballast pumps
Major structural damage to column C1P impairs primary ballast capabilities, necessitating maximum redundancy. Operating both port-side ballast pumps concurrently ensures adequate suction head and discharge volume from the port-forward lower-hull tanks to maintain necessary stability and list control.
